<h2><b>Legal Framework and Renewal Frequency</b></h2>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Virginia has established a clear legal framework for medical cannabis. The written certification provided by a licensed practitioner is valid for 12 months and must be renewed each year. Unlike some states where patients must carry both a registration card and a physician certification, Virginia streamlined the process in July 2022. Patients no longer need to apply for a separate registration card through the Board of Pharmacy. Instead, the written certification alone, along with a valid photo ID, allows access to dispensaries.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">This annual requirement highlights the importance of staying proactive. While the process has become easier, patients cannot overlook the renewal deadline. Missing it could mean losing legal protection and being denied access at dispensaries, even if you have an established treatment history.</span></p>

<h2><b>Understanding Virginia Laws and Patient Protections</b></h2>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Virginia’s medical cannabis laws are designed to balance patient access with responsible oversight. Here are some important details patients should know:</span></p>
<ul>
<li style="font-weight: 400;" aria-level="1"><b>Written Certification Only</b><span style="font-weight: 400;">: Since July 2022, you only need the provider’s certification and your ID, no state card.</span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400;" aria-level="1"><b>Legal Possession Limits</b><span style="font-weight: 400;">: Patients may purchase and possess medical cannabis products in forms such as oils, tinctures, capsules, gummies, and topical creams, but amounts must comply with dispensary guidelines.</span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400;" aria-level="1"><b>Registered Provider:</b><span style="font-weight: 400;"> Only licensed practitioners registered with the Board of Pharmacy can issue valid certifications. This ensures patients receive care from legitimate, authorized sources.</span></li>
<li style="font-weight: 400;" aria-level="1"><b>Patient Confidentiality</b><span style="font-weight: 400;">: Virginia law protects patient privacy, meaning your medical cannabis status is not shared with employers or non-medical parties without your consent.</span></li>
</ul>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">By following the rules, patients not only maintain access but also remain legally protected under state law.</span></p>

<h2><b>Filling Out the Form Online: What to Expect</b></h2>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Once you </span><a href="https://cannabiscardsva.com/schedule-your-medical-marijuana-card-appointment/"><span style="font-weight: 400;">schedule your medical cannabis appointment</span></a><span style="font-weight: 400;"> with us, you’ll receive a secure link that takes you to our HIPAA-compliant Medical Cannabis Form Virginia patients are required to complete. This isn’t just a digital questionnaire; it’s a structured, confidential space for you to share your symptoms, health history, and goals with a licensed medical provider who’s already familiar with Virginia’s cannabis program. Everything you enter is encrypted and protected to the highest standards, so your private health information stays exactly that, private.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">As you begin filling out the form, you’ll first enter your basic personal details. This includes your full legal name, date of birth, and a valid Virginia address to confirm residency. Then you’ll move on to your contact information, including your phone number and email address, so we can update you on your application and get in touch if anything’s missing. Once the form confirms your identity and residency, you’ll transition into the medical section. This is where we encourage you to slow down and really take your time. Think of this portion as your narrative, the written story of your condition and how it affects your life.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">You don’t need medical jargon. Just be honest. For example, if anxiety causes you to overthink, lose sleep, or feel physically tense throughout the day, this is your opportunity to explain how it shows up for you. If you suffer from migraines that derail your work week or chronic back pain that prevents you from exercising or caring for your kids, spell that out. The more details you offer, the better your provider can assess whether cannabis may be an appropriate option, and if so, what kinds of products might best serve your needs.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">You’ll also be asked about your treatment goals. Are you hoping for better sleep? Are you looking for something to ease daytime pain without impairing your focus? Would you like to reduce reliance on pharmaceuticals, manage PTSD symptoms, or support your appetite while undergoing treatment for another condition? These goals help guide the provider’s recommendation, ensuring that what’s prescribed fits your needs, not just what’s commonly available.</span></p>
<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">Before submitting, you’ll upload a clear photo of your government-issued ID, ideally your Virginia driver’s license. If your current address doesn’t match, you can also upload a supplemental document, like a utility bill or lease. There’s a spot for uploading any optional documents you might have, such as prescriptions, diagnoses, or lab results. These aren’t required, but they can be helpful for more complex or chronic cases. Lastly, you’ll review your answers, certify that everything is truthful to the best of your knowledge, and agree to proceed to a telehealth consultation. Once submitted, you’re officially one step closer to legal access.</span></p>

<p><span style="font-weight: 400;">If the provider determines that you meet the criteria for medical cannabis use under Virginia law, they will issue your certification the same day, often within minutes of your consultation. You’ll receive a digital PDF of your certificate via email, and this document serves as your official approval to purchase medical cannabis from licensed dispensaries across the state. Virginia no longer requires patients to carry a separate physical medical card. All you need when visiting a dispensary is your certification document (on your phone or printed out) and your valid photo ID.</span></p>
